Where each one falls short
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.
Adobe Connect
- Buying guide (archived 2026 capture) names Standard, Premium and Enterprise base plans with no public dollar figures, gating price behind purchase; only one base plan can be bought per customer account
- Meeting capacity is hard-capped to the number of concurrent user licenses purchased, with Capacity upgrades sold separately per base plan
Synthesia
- Free plan limited to 10 minutes of video per month
- Starter plan limited to 10 minutes of video per month
- Creator plan capped at 30 minutes of video per month
- SSO/SAML authentication restricted to Enterprise tier

SourceSynthesia: How much does Synthesia cost?
Synthesia offers a free Basic plan with 10 minutes of video per month, Starter at $29 per month with 120 minutes per year, and Creator at $89 per month with 360 minutes per year. Annual billing provides 38% savings. Enterprise plans are available with custom pricing.

SourceSynthesia: What is included in Synthesia's free plan?
The free Basic plan includes 1,200 credits per month (approximately 10 minutes of video), 9 AI avatars, 3 personal avatars, and access to 160+ languages and voices. No credit card is required.
